Direct drive DC motors are a type of electric motor that eliminates the need for a gearbox by directly coupling the motor to the driven load This design allows for a more efficient transfer of power from the motor to the load, resulting in higher efficiency and improved performance By eliminating the need for gears, direct drive DC motors reduce the risk of mechanical wear and tear, leading to a longer operating life and decreased maintenance requirements.

One of the key advantages of direct drive DC motors is their high level of precision and control These motors offer excellent speed and position control, allowing for precise movement and positioning of the load This makes them ideal for applications that require high accuracy, such as robotics, CNC machining, and medical devices Direct drive DC motors can achieve extremely precise motion control, making them well-suited for applications where accuracy is critical.

Another benefit of direct drive DC motors is their compact size and lightweight design These motors are typically smaller and lighter than traditional motors, making them easier to integrate into tight spaces and reducing the overall weight of the equipment This is especially beneficial in applications where space is limited or weight savings are important, such as aerospace and automotive industries Direct drive DC motors offer a high power-to-weight ratio, making them an attractive option for applications that require power and efficiency in a small package.

Because they eliminate the need for a gearbox, these motors can transfer power more efficiently from the motor to the load, resulting in lower energy consumption and reduced operating costs This makes direct drive DC motors a sustainable and environmentally friendly option for applications that require high energy efficiency.

The applications of direct drive DC motors are diverse and wide-ranging, spanning across various industries and sectors In the field of robotics, these motors are used to power robotic arms, manipulators, and drones, providing precise and efficient motion control for a wide range of tasks In the medical industry, direct drive DC motors are used in surgical robots, imaging equipment, and prosthetic devices, where accuracy and reliability are crucial In the automotive industry, these motors are used in electric vehicles, hybrid vehicles, and power steering systems, providing efficient and reliable power for propulsion and steering.

Direct drive DC motors are also commonly used in CNC machining, semiconductor manufacturing, and industrial automation, where high precision and performance are essential These motors can be found in a wide range of equipment, including laser cutters, 3D printers, pick-and-place machines, and assembly robots, where they provide efficient and reliable power for complex manufacturing processes Direct drive DC motors are also used in aerospace applications, such as satellite systems, flight control surfaces, and unmanned aerial vehicles, where they provide high efficiency and performance in demanding environments.
